Understanding RAM Overclocking in Mining

RAM overclocking involves increasing the memory’s frequency beyond the manufacturer’s specifications. For mining rigs, this can lead to higher data transfer rates, which in turn can improve hash computations. However, overclocking also introduces risks such as system instability and hardware overheating if not managed properly.

Safety Precautions Before Overclocking

  • Ensure your power supply can handle increased power consumption
  • Use quality RAM modules compatible with overclocking
  • Maintain proper cooling to prevent overheating
  • Back up current settings and data before making changes

Step-by-Step Guide to Overclocking RAM

Follow these steps to safely overclock your RAM for mining:

1. Check Compatibility

Verify that your motherboard and RAM support overclocking. Consult the manufacturer’s specifications and BIOS options.

2. Access BIOS Settings

Reboot your system and enter the BIOS/UEFI firmware. Locate the memory overclocking or XMP profiles section.

3. Incrementally Increase RAM Frequency

Start by enabling XMP profiles or manually increasing the memory frequency in small steps (e.g., 100 MHz). Test stability after each adjustment.

4. Adjust Voltage Settings

Increase the DRAM voltage slightly if stability issues arise. Do not exceed manufacturer-recommended voltage limits to prevent damage.

5. Test Stability

Use stress-testing tools like MemTest86 or Prime95 to ensure system stability. Monitor temperatures and system logs for errors.
